  4. I received an email from them yesterday advising they had tried to debit my credit card but it was invalid. Not true. I called them and was asked if I'd updated my card details on-line recently. I said I had, about 6 weeks ago. I'd amended the expiry. I was told that although their system accepts this, it does not pass down to the original order which was still showing the old (expired) expiry. I was instructed that I should re-enter the full card details rather than just amend, not that I can see where it states as such on the site but I haven't looked since. Consequently, my order has passed to the next person on the list although I have been assured I will receive my P2 in the next batch. Certainly it would appear their system is flawed and I now have an anxious wait until the next batch arrives. It will certainly make me think hard about pre-ordering in future.

For a while, one was often timetabled to operate an early morning service between Elsenham and Bishops Stortford, to connect with the London electrics. Many a time it shook me to pieces on that section of the line but at least I and fellow commuters were wide awake for work by the time we got off. I could also smell it before I saw it as I walked towards the station. Happy days!
